Rifle Recoil Table. For every action there is an equal and opposite reaction; that is one of the physical laws of our universe. This means that the momentum of a rifle's reaction will exactly equal the momentum of the bullet and powder gasses ejected from the barrel. In the shooting sports we call that reaction recoil or "kick."

To quote an example, if we take a Deer Season XP that is a 150 grain Winchester bullet, that will cause a recoil of 8.52 foot-pounds.The .450 Bushmaster is a rimless, straight wall cartridge designed for the short AR-15 action. It has a rebated rim, a .500 inch diameter head and a .452 inch diameter bullet.
